The building dates from 1920 when it was the house of the Clerk of the Course at the adjacent Ayr Racecourse, later becoming the clubhouse and headquarters of the Western Meeting Club. It was converted to a four star hotel in 2005. Category B Listed http://portal.historicenvironment.scot/designation/LB47172 . Hotel web site: https://www.westernhousehotel.co.uk/ .
